Provider overview
Forsyth County gives Cumming-area families a county therapeutic recreation source for adaptive activities, registration questions, and inclusion support planning.
Forsyth County Parks and Recreation operates county recreation programs, facilities, and therapeutic recreation options for local families.

Questions to ask before you register
Use these as a starting point. They are not a quality rating or recommendation.
- Do you currently have openings, waitlists, deadlines, or intake steps?
- What ages, support needs, communication needs, mobility needs, or supervision levels can this specific program support?
- What should families know about cost, financial assistance, cancellation rules, forms, and first-visit expectations?
- Who should families contact to talk through accommodations before registering?
